The hexadecimal color code #67847D corresponds to the code RGB( 103, 132, 125 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,40 level), green (at 0,52 level) and blue (at 0,49 level). Its brightness is 46% and its saturation is 12%. It is composed of red at 28%, green at 36% and blue at 34%.
